You better love water if you live in the Pacific Northwest. Weeks can go by without a hint of sunshine, and rain cloaks your every move for months on end. The payoff, however, is a verdant landscape and abundant fishing grounds under sun-filled summer days in Paradise.
Commercial and recreational fishermen alike in these Alaskan, Canadian, and Washington waters are often seen sporting tall brown rain boots known by Xtratuf as the Legacy Boot.
The Legacy boots are a staple on Pacific Northwest commercial fishing vessels. Known for being extremely durable, slip-resistant, and 100% waterproof, the Legacy Boot has been worn for countless seasons. However, donning them takes time. Once they are on, pulling them off—especially after a hard day of fishing with swollen feet—can be a chore.
A Boot Without Being a Boot
Living in and around rain and water, being able to go to and from a building or cabin without bringing in the muck is a universal problem in the PNW. Xtratuf created a slip-on ankle boot that fills the need for keeping feet clean and dry without the cumbersome chore of yanking on a huge heavy boot.

Ankle Rain Boots: Not Just For Boats
You don’t need to be on a boat to wear these. Just slip them on as you head out the door on a rainy day. They are excellent for sloshing through wet grass, puddles, and mud. We've seen these ankle boots crossover into other industries, favored by anyone using a power washer or needing a firm grip on wet ground.
If you are in a warmer climate and worry about hot, sweaty feet, the interior boasts a highly durable XPRESSCOOL fabric that allows the foot to breathe throughout the day. While not intended as snow boots, pair them with a warm wool sock, and they will keep you dry on a snowy or slick winter's day.
